Ubuntu20.04 安装redis&设置远程连接
1.在Ubuntu中安装Redis在Ubuntu中安装redis非常简单执行以下命令sudo apt updatesudo apt install redis-server一旦安装完成服务器将自动启动,查看服务状态,输入以下命令sudo systemctl status redis-server会看到如下图:注意:如果你的服务器上禁用ipv6,那么redis服务将启动失败2.配置远程访问Ubunt
·
1.在Ubuntu中安装Redis
在Ubuntu中安装redis非常简单
执行以下命令
sudo apt update
sudo apt install redis-server
一旦安装完成服务器将自动启动,查看服务状态,输入以下命令
sudo systemctl status redis-server
会看到如下图:
注意:
如果你的服务器上禁用ipv6,那么redis服务将启动失败
2.配置远程访问
Ubuntu配置文件所在目录
/etc/reids/redis.conf
如下步骤
1.通过sudo打开配置文件
sudo vim /etc/redis/redis.conf
2.将 bind 127.0.0.1 ::1 注释掉
# bind 127.0.0.1 ::1
3.将 protected-mode 改成 no
protected-mode no
4.保存配置文件
5.重启Redis服务器 使其生效
sudo systemctl restart redis-server
6.验证redis服务器正在监听6379端口
ss -an | grep 6379
能看到如下信息
tcp LISTEN 0 511 0.0.0.0:6379 0.0.0.0:*
tcp LISTEN 0 511 [::]:6379 [::]:*
我自己配置到这里就已经可以了 下面是补充:
下一步,你将需要配置你的防火墙,允许网络流量通过 TCP 端口6379。
通常你想要允许从一个指定 IP 地址或者一个指定 IP 范围来访问 Redis 服务器。例如,想要允许从192.168.121.0/24的连接,运行下面的命令:
sudo ufw allow proto tcp from IP地址/24 to any port 6379
确保你的防火墙被配置仅仅接受来自受信任 IP 的连接。
进行远程连接测试
测试
redis-cli -h 10.211.55.7 ping
成功会得到:
PONG
连接
redis-cli -h 地址
例如:
redis-cli -h 192.168.1.1
更多推荐
已为社区贡献1条内容
所有评论(0)